Exploring the Basic Components of Network Hardware

Introduction to Network Hardware

Network hardware is the physical equipment that facilitates the communication and data transfer between connected devices. It includes devices such as routers, switches, hubs, network interface cards (NICs), and wireless access points (WAPs). Understanding the different components of network hardware is essential for building and maintaining a reliable and efficient network infrastructure.

Networking Cables and Connectors

Networking cables and connectors are the physical means by which data is transferred between devices on a network. Common types of cables include twisted-pair cables, coaxial cables, and fiber optic cables. Twisted-pair cables are the most commonly used cables and consist of pairs of wires twisted together to reduce interference. Coaxial cables are used for high-speed data transfer and are often used as the backbone of a network. Fiber optic cables are used for long-distance data transfer and offer high bandwidth and low signal loss. Connectors are attached to cables to connect them to network devices. Common connectors include RJ-45, BNC, and ST connectors.

Routers and Switches

Routers and switches are two essential components of a network infrastructure. Routers are used to connect multiple networks and route data between them. They also provide security features such as firewalls and network address translation (NAT) to protect the network from external threats. Switches are used to connect devices within a network and facilitate the transfer of data between them. They provide high-speed data transfer and can prioritize data traffic to ensure that critical data is delivered first.

Network Interface Cards

Network interface cards (NICs) provide the physical interface between a device and the network. They are installed in a computer or other network-enabled device and allow it to connect to a network via a wired or wireless connection. NICs are available in different speeds and standards, such as Ethernet, Wi-Fi, and Bluetooth, and can support different data transfer rates.

Wireless Access Points

Wireless access points (WAPs) provide wireless connectivity to devices on a network. They are often used in conjunction with routers to provide Wi-Fi connectivity to devices such as laptops, smartphones, and tablets. WAPs can be configured with security features such as encryption and authentication to protect the network from unauthorized access.

Why System Security is Critical for Businesses Today

The Current State of IT Security Threats

With the rise of technology and the internet, cybersecurity threats have become more sophisticated and complex. Today, businesses face a range of security risks, from data breaches and hacking attacks to malware and phishing scams. Cybercriminals are constantly developing new tactics to exploit vulnerabilities in IT systems, and it is essential for businesses to stay informed about the latest threats and take steps to protect their assets.

The Impact of a Security Breach on a Business

A security breach can have devastating consequences for a business. In addition to the direct costs of remediation and data recovery, a breach can damage a company’s reputation and erode customer trust. It can also result in significant legal and regulatory penalties, which can be even more costly than the initial impact of the breach. The impact of a security breach can be long-lasting and far-reaching, and can even threaten the survival of small businesses.

Key Components of an Effective IT Security Strategy

An effective IT security strategy should include several key components, including risk management, network security, data protection, and incident response. Risk management involves identifying potential security threats and implementing solutions to mitigate those risks. Network security involves securing a company’s networks and systems against unauthorized access and data theft. Data protection involves safeguarding sensitive data by encrypting it, backing it up regularly, and limiting access to authorized personnel. Incident response involves having a plan in place to quickly respond to and recover from security breaches.

The Role of Employee Education in Maintaining Security

Employees play a critical role in maintaining the security of a business’s IT systems. Many security breaches are caused by human error, such as falling for a phishing scam or using weak passwords. Employee education is therefore an essential component of any IT security strategy. This can involve training employees on best practices for password management, email security, and safe browsing habits. It can also involve conducting regular security awareness training sessions to keep employees informed about the latest threats and best practices.

Application of AI in business intelligence

Benefits of incorporating AI in business intelligence

Artificial Intelligence (AI) has revolutionized the way businesses operate. Incorporating AI in business intelligence has numerous benefits. AI-powered business intelligence systems can analyze large amounts of data quickly and accurately, providing insights that can help businesses make informed decisions. AI can also help identify patterns and trends that may be missed by human analysis, allowing businesses to capitalize on new opportunities and stay ahead of the competition. Additionally, AI can automate routine tasks, freeing up employees to focus on more complex and value-added activities.

AI-powered predictive analytics for business growth

Predictive analytics is a critical component of business intelligence. AI-powered predictive analytics takes this to a new level. AI can analyze large amounts of data quickly and accurately, allowing businesses to identify patterns and trends that would be difficult or impossible to detect manually. This can help businesses make data-driven decisions that drive growth and profitability. For example, AI-powered predictive analytics can help businesses anticipate customer needs and preferences, enabling them to create more targeted marketing campaigns and product offerings.

AI for personalized customer experience and engagement

Personalization is key to providing an exceptional customer experience. AI can help businesses personalize the customer experience at scale. By analyzing large amounts of data on customer behavior and preferences, AI can help businesses create highly personalized experiences for each individual customer. This can include customized product recommendations, personalized marketing messages, and tailored customer service experiences. The result is an enhanced customer experience that can drive loyalty and repeat business.

AI-enabled chatbots for customer support and service

AI-enabled chatbots are becoming increasingly popular for customer support and service. Chatbots can respond to customer inquiries quickly and accurately, providing 24/7 support and reducing the workload of human customer service representatives. AI-powered chatbots can also learn from customer interactions, becoming smarter and more effective over time. This can improve the customer experience and reduce costs for businesses.

AI for process automation and optimization in business operations

Process automation and optimization are critical to improving efficiency and reducing costs in business operations. AI can help by automating routine tasks, identifying bottlenecks in processes, and finding opportunities for optimization. For example, AI-powered systems can automatically schedule maintenance for equipment based on usage patterns, reducing downtime and maintenance costs. AI can also help optimize supply chain management by predicting demand and identifying the most efficient routes for transportation. The result is a more efficient and cost-effective operation.

Exploring the Responsibilities of an IT Service Manager

The Role of an IT Service Manager

The IT Service Manager is responsible for overseeing the delivery of IT services to end-users within an organization. This includes managing the IT service desk, incident management, problem management, change management, and service level management. The IT Service Manager ensures that IT services are delivered efficiently and effectively, meeting the needs of the business while also ensuring customer satisfaction.

Challenges Faced by IT Service Managers

IT Service Managers face a number of challenges, including managing complex IT environments, dealing with changing technology, and ensuring that IT services are delivered within budget and on time. Additionally, IT Service Managers must navigate the ever-evolving regulatory landscape, as well as manage the expectations of stakeholders across the organization. To overcome these challenges, IT Service Managers must be skilled in communication, problem-solving, and leadership.

Best Practices for IT Service Management

Best practices for IT Service Management include implementing ITIL (Information Technology Infrastructure Library) frameworks, establishing service level agreements, conducting regular service reviews, and implementing a continuous improvement program. Additionally, IT Service Managers should strive to align IT services with the business objectives of the organization, and prioritize customer satisfaction above all else. Robust incident management, problem management, and change management processes are also critical for success.

Key Performance Indicators for IT Service Management

Key performance indicators (KPIs) for IT Service Management include metrics such as incident resolution time, first contact resolution rate, customer satisfaction scores, and service level agreement compliance. Additionally, IT Service Managers should track metrics related to the efficiency of their service desk, the volume of incidents and requests, and the success of their continuous improvement program. By regularly monitoring KPIs, IT Service Managers can identify areas for improvement and make data-driven decisions to enhance IT service delivery.

The Future of IT Service Management

The future of IT Service Management is likely to be characterized by increased automation and a focus on the customer experience. AI and machine learning technologies will enable IT Service Managers to automate routine tasks and provide more personalized support to end-users. Additionally, the incorporation of agile methodologies into IT Service Management will allow organizations to be more responsive to changing customer needs. Finally, the integration of IT Service Management with business operations will become increasingly important, with IT Service Managers playing a critical role in driving digital transformation initiatives within their organizations.
